This role is a fixed term contract of 12 months.

Your role will be working remotely within the national quality team to support the teaching teams in all prison education sites. You will be able to use your own curriculum knowledge, particularly from a vocational training background, to design, create and innovate new quality learning resources for use in classrooms and workshops. This position is fundamental in ensuring that all tutors are using good quality learning resources to engage learners from all different backgrounds and education experience.

You will work alongside the resource developer to support teams in being able to use software effectively to deliver learning interactively.

Who We Are

Here are PeoplePlus, we are committed to transforming the lives of people with convictions through our work in prisons.

Our services have been designed to tackle the underlying causes of offending behaviour so people can make positive changes to their lives.

With more than 500 people working to support people with convictions in custody and in the community, we bring passion, experience and innovation to public sector rehabilitation services.

We also work with specialist partner organisations to help people move away from their past and look forward to a brighter future.

All of our services are designed in partnership with the people who we’re trying to help and away from our direct work with people serving their sentences, we’re working hard to change attitudes towards people who can often be tarnished unfairly following criminal convictions. Our Social Recruitment Framework brings together organisations to tackle any pre-conceived ideas about hiring people who have previously been involved in crime.

We also work with employers on the Ban the Box initiative to support fair and equal recruitment processes and have engaged industry to influence our employer-led curriculum delivered to our learners.
